Recently featured: Tawas Point State Park is often called the "Cape Cod of the Midwest," and the Tawas area was highlighted in a fresh 2026 Michigan travel guide as one of the most complete Lake Huron beach destinations in the state.
๐ฃ Perchville USA, Tawas's signature winter ice fishing festival, just marked its 76th consecutive year in Feb. 2026, a rare sign of steady, sustained visitor demand decade after decade.
๐ The housing gap is real:
Only ~12% of subsidized housing units in the county were available to rent in 2025
2026 HUD Fair Market Rent: 2-bedrooms run $970โ$1,270/mo, 3-bedrooms $1,340โ$1,750/mo
Median home price: $207,500, still well below state averages
795 homes sold in the past 12 months, showing an active, liquid market
